Ingredients
– 1 bag (32 oz) frozen tater tots
– 1 lb breakfast sausage (pork or turkey)
– 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
– 2 cups milk
– 1 teaspoon garlic powder
– 1 teaspoon onion powder
– Salt and pepper, to taste
– 4 large eggs
– 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
– Chopped green onions or parsley (for garnish)
Instructions
To make your Tater Tot Breakfast Bowl with Sausage Gravy, follow these simple steps:
1. Preheat Oven: Begin by preheating your oven to 425°F (220°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per and spread the frozen tater tots on it in a single layer.
2. Bake Tater Tots: Bake the tater tots according to package instructions until they are golden brown and crispy, usually about 25-30 minutes.
3. Cook Sausage: While the tots are baking, heat a large skillet over medium heat. Add the breakfast sausage and cook until browned, breaking it apart with a spatula as it cooks.
4. Make Gravy: Once the sausage is cooked, sprinkle the flour over it. Stir for about 1 minute to fully incorporate. Gradually pour in the milk while continuing to stir. Add gar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per. Let the mixture simmer for about 5-7 minutes, until it thickens to your desired consistency.
5. Cook Eggs: In a separate pan, cook the eggs to your liking. You can scramble them, fry them sunny-side up, or cook them as an omelet.
6. Assemble the Bowl: When the tater tots are ready, place a generous serving in a bowl. Top them with the sausage gravy, followed by the cooked eggs. Sprinkle shredded cheddar cheese over the top.
7. Garnish and Serve: Finish by garnishing your breakfast bowl with chopped green onions or parsley for a fresh touch.
